Investigations have shown that the elderly woman who died of anthrax in Connecticut probably got it from a letter. A letter delivered to a neighbor of the victim was also found to be contaminated, and it went through the same Trenton, NJ, mail processing center, and literally through the same machine that processed the anthrax letters to Senators Daschle and Leahy, possibly within hours or minutes of those letters.--Stephen V Cole
